High-voltage InnoMux2-EP devices incorporate a 750 V PowiGaN primary switch, zero-voltage switching (without an active clamp) and synchronous rectification. They deliver up to 100 W with up to three constant voltage outputs, or one voltage output and a constant current output.
The single-stage architecture reduces component count and PCB footprint
while increasing efficiency by up to 10% compared to traditional
two-stage solutions.
The
advanced InnoMux-2 controller manages light-load power delivery,
eliminating the need for pre-load resistors and reducing no-load
consumption to less than 50 mW. This conserves power for necessary
functionality in applications subject to the 300 mW allowance for standby usage under the ErP regulations. Thermally efficient InSOP24 and InSOP28 packages with PCB cooling means no heatsink is required.
